What Is an ESA Letter?
An ESA letter is a formal document recommended by a qualified mental wellness specialist. It licenses that a person has a legitimate requirement for an emotional support pet due to a psychological health and wellness problem or mental illness. This letter gives particular lawful civil liberties to the ESA owner, allowing them to cope with their animal in real estate units that may otherwise enforce constraints on pets.
The ESA letter is based in the concepts of the Fair Housing Act, which protects individuals with handicaps from discrimination in housing scenarios. By having an ESA letter, people can confidently come close to landlords, recognizing they have lawful backing for their demand for a psychological assistance pet.
Moreover, ESA letters stand out from solution animal certifications, as emotional support animals are not required to undertake customized training. Their primary function is to offer comfort and ease signs of emotional or emotional distress.
- An ESA letter must be recommended by a qualified mental health expert.
- The record must outline the expert’s credentials, the individual’s need for an ESA, and the particular animal being assigned as an ESA.
- The letter remains valid for a stated duration, usually requiring yearly revivals.

Steps to Acquire an ESA Letter for Your Pet
Getting an ESA letter includes a simple yet essential process. The very first step includes talking to an accredited mental health and wellness professional– such as a psycho therapist, psychoanalyst, or professional social worker– that can review your a guide to ESA letters in Tennessee problem and require for an emotional assistance pet.
Throughout the examination, the mental health specialist will certainly assess your mental health condition and ascertain whether an ESA would certainly be useful in handling symptoms of stress and anxiety, clinical depression, PTSD, or various other related conditions. It is very important to interact openly and truthfully throughout this assessment to ensure a precise assessment.
Upon figuring out the need of an ESA, the expert will prepare an ESA letter that includes their qualifications, details of your condition, and the suggestion for a psychological support pet. This letter is after that offered to you, generally on the expert’s official letterhead, total with a trademark and day of issuance.

Lawful Considerations: Rights and Responsibilities
While ESA letters provide certain civil liberties, it’s vital for ESA owners to understand their responsibilities and the lawful extent of these legal rights. Mainly, an ESA letter does not give access to public areas where pet dogs are commonly not permitted, such as dining establishments or shops. The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) controls public accessibility legal rights, and ESAs are not classified as solution animals under this regulations.
However, ESA owners need to ensure their dogs do not posture a danger or create disruptions in household setups. Keeping the pet’s actions and sticking to regional guidelines relating to vaccinations and health criteria become part of this responsibility.
